Now you see him, now you don't

Kush the red panda has made his great escape from Curraghs Wildlife Park - again.

The seven-year-old red panda previously escaped in October after a snapped branch formed a bridge over his enclosure wall.

Staff members first noticed the one of three pandas at the Park was missing on Wednesday morning. An investigation is taking place to find out how the animal escaped this time.
